What is a prescribed international organisation
81.—(1)  Regulations may prescribe international organisations for the purposes of this Act.
(2)  A “prescribed international organisation” is an international organisation prescribed under subsection (1) and includes —
(a)an organ of, or office within, the organisation; and
(b)a commission, council or other body established by the organisation or organ.
(3)  In this section, “international organisation” means an organisation —
(a)of which 2 or more countries, or the governments of 2 or more countries, are members; or
(b)that is constituted by persons representing —
(i)2 or more countries; or
(ii)the governments of 2 or more countries.
